The City of Moncton bylaw H-7 prohibits smoking in public bus shelters.


 

For Your Safety... 

  • Please remain seated until the bus comes to a complete stop.
  • Please do not talk to the bus driver while the bus is in motion. bus image
  • Drivers do not carry change.
  • For safety and insurance reasons all baby strollers must be folded before entering the bus.
  • Shirts must be worn.
  • Please exit by rear door.
  • Use caution if standing

Courtesy Seating

As a courtesy, please allow the elderly and passengers with special needs to use the first six seats at the front of the bus.

Transporting dangerous goods

In accordance with Department of Transport regulations, customers are not permitted to transport any dangerous goods on public buses. Thank you for your cooperation with this important safety regulation.

Tip 4 - Give Yourself Time

Our drivers do their best to be on time, but road, traffic and weather conditions may make buses a bit early or late. Arrive at your stop a few minutes early, prepare your FARE, fold strollers and have your bags ready, then sit back, relax, and enjoy the ride.

 

Tip 5 - Ride Safely

CodiCodiac Transpots to get you safely to your destination. Here's how you can help:

 

  • Don't run across the street for a bus - and never run in front of a bus. The driver and other motorists may not see you.
  • Sit or stand still inside a moving bus, because a suden stop may catch you by surprise.
  • If your bus is leaving the stop without you, try to signal the bus driver. He or she will try to help you - safety permitting. However, if the bus is in the middle of an intersection, or the traffic is moving, the driver may not be able to stop for you.
  • Wait for your bus in a safe location. If you can, find a well-lit bus stop or one with other passangers and pedestrians nearby.
  • In the event of an emergency, a bus driver can radio our Dispatch office or Transit Supervisor for help from Police, Fire or Ambulance. If you need assistance or witness an emergency, ask a CodiCodiac Transporator for help.

Tip 7 - Take Us to More Places

According to the Canadian Automobile Association, it costs over $9,000 a year to operate an average new car. Unlimited CodiCodiac Transposes cost an adult $696 a year and much less for students, seniors at $528. Taking Transit eliminates parking problems and saves on vehicle wear and tear. Before hopping in a car, consider Transit for your destinations.

 

Tip 8 - Respect Other Riders

Public Transit means you are sharing space with other passengers. Respect those you are riding with, and you can expect their respect in return. Here are examples of the most frequent complaints we get about other riders:

 

  • Strollers blocking the aisle
  • Passengers occupying more than one seat - even with bags or parcels
  • Healthy passengers not oofering courtesy seating (first few seats at front of bus) toolder adults or persons with special needs
  • Foul language
  • Loud conversations, music and cell phone calls
  • Clogging the front of the bus when there is space at the back
  • Eating or drinking on board
  • Leaving newspapers or litter on the bus
  • Vandalism and graffiti
  • Not exiting by the rear exit doors

Common courtesy among passengers can make evryone's travel pleasant!
